Mysql命令大全(完整版)攻略
MySQL是一个流行的关系数据库管理系统,它提供了各种各样的命令行工具,用于管理、查询和维护数据库。以下是Mysql命令大全(完整版)的详细攻略。
连接MySQL服务器
要连接MySQL服务器,可以使用以下命令:
mysql -h hostname -u username -p
-h
选项指定MySQL服务器主机名或IP地址;-u
选项指定要使用的用户名;-p
选项提示输入密码。
例如,如果服务器主机名为localhost,用户名为root,则可以使用以下命令连接MySQL服务器:
mysql -h localhost -u root -p
创建数据库
要创建新数据库,请使用以下命令:
CREATE DATABASE databasename;
例如,要创建名为mydb的新数据库,请使用以下命令:
CREATE DATABASE mydb;
显示数据库列表
要显示MySQL服务器上的所有数据库,请使用以下命令:
SHOW DATABASES;
例如,要显示所有数据库的列表,请使用以下命令:
SHOW DATABASES;
选择数据库
要选择要使用的数据库,请使用以下命令:
USE databasename;
例如,要使用名为mydb的数据库,请使用以下命令:
USE mydb;
创建表
要创建新表,请使用以下命令:
CREATE TABLE tablename (column1 datatype, column2 datatype, column3 datatype, ...);
例如,要创建具有三个列(id、name和age)的新表,请使用以下命令:
CREATE TABLE users (id INT, name VARCHAR(255), age INT);
显示所有表
要显示当前数据库中的所有表,请使用以下命令:
SHOW TABLES;
插入行
要向表中插入新行,请使用以下命令:
INSERT INTO tablename (column1, column2, column3, ...) VALUES (value1, value2, value3, ...);
例如,要向表users插入一行新数据(id为1,name为John,age为35),请使用以下命令:
INSERT INTO users (id, name, age) VALUES (1, 'John', 35);
查询
要从表中检索数据,请使用以下命令:
SELECT column1, column2, ... FROM tablename WHERE condition;
例如,要从表users中检索名为John的所有行,请使用以下命令:
SELECT * FROM users WHERE name='John';
以上是常用的Mysql命令,还有更多详细的命令请参考官方文档。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:Mysql命令大全(完整版) - Python技术站